The Design and Meaning Behind the FIFA World Cup 2026 Logo
Alright,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: the design itself. The main logo for the FIFA World Cup 2026 is a sleek, modern design that incorporates the iconic trophy, but with a twist. It's not just a single emblem; it’s a dynamic and versatile visual identity system. The core of the logo is a number “26” that morphs to incorporate the FIFA World Cup trophy, offering a fresh, innovative approach to branding. The primary logo is designed to be flexible, allowing for its adaptation across various applications, from digital platforms to merchandise. A standout feature is the way the number “26” seems to be alive, constantly changing and adapting, much like the tournament itself. This flexibility enables the logo to be easily customized to fit any context, from the official website to the advertising campaigns. This adaptability is particularly crucial given the event's vast scale and the need to communicate effectively with a diverse global audience.
